The United Arab Emirates has announced an indefinite trade embargo on Iran, accusing Iranian forces of launching two ballistic missiles at the UAE. Tehran has denied these allegations.
The UAE's Ministry of Foreign Affairs stated on Wednesday that the decision was made due to "escalations that undermine peace and security in the region." Consequently, all trade, commercial exchanges, and financial transactions with Iran have been halted indefinitely.
This development follows a report from the UAE's Ministry of Defence, which claimed its air defenses detected two ballistic missiles fired from Iran, with one missile landing outside and the other within the UAE's territorial waters.
